Use Connected Apps with OAuth

Connected apps with OAuth OAuth (Open Authorization) is an open standard for token-based authentication and authorization on the Internet. is a Salesforce feature that allows Nintex DocGen administrators more control over what they can do in their orgs. For more information, see Connected Apps.

Note: Connected apps with OAuth needs to be enabled if you are using dynamic image replacement with Rich Text fields or Salesforce Reports. For more information, see Dynamic Images in Templates.

Enable or disable Connected Apps and OAuth

To enable or disable Connected Apps and OAuth:

  1. Click the Nintex Admin tab.

    The Nintex Admin Home left navigation displays.

  1. Under Configuration, click Settings.
  2. In the Connected Apps and OAuth box, switch the toggle to Active to authorize and authenticate connected apps.

You are ready to integrate your connected apps with Nintex DocGen.

Important: If the Permitted Users OAuth policy for Nintex DocGen for Salesforce is set to All users may self-authorize, enabling Connected Apps and OAuth will prompt all users to reauthorize when running a DocGen Package. Switching the setting to Admin approved users are pre-authorized will avoid this. If you are unable to change the setting, you may wish to inform your users that they will need to manually reauthorize during document generation.

Configure Policies for Permitted Users

Configuring policies allows you to determine access for a Nintex DocGen permitted user. There are two ways to configure the policies:

  • All users may self-authorize: With this option, your Nintex DocGen users will be prompted to authorize with their Salesforce credentials before they can generate documents.
  • Admin approved users are pre-authorized: With this option, approved Nintex DocGen users can generate documents without having to first authorize. You can manage allowed users by configuring approved Profiles and Permissions in the Nintex Drawloop Connect App.

For more information, see Manage OAuth Access Policies for a Connected App.

  1. From Setup, type "Manage Connected Apps" in the Quick Find box, then select Manage Connected Apps.
  2. Click Nintex DocGen for Salesforce. The Nintex DocGen for Salesforce page appears.
  3. Click Edit Policies.
  4. Under OAuth Policies, select All users may self-authorization or Admin approved users are pre-authorized from the Permitted Users drop-down list.
  5. Click Save.
  6. You have configured policies for your Nintex DocGen users.
